Pawtuckaway State Park

Pawtuckaway State Park includes a large beach on the lake, hiking with trails leading to points of interest such as a mountaintop fire tower, an extensive marsh and a geologically unique field where large boulders called glacial erratics.

Poore Farm Historic Homestead and Museum

The Poore Farm Historic Homestead and Museum is a historic homestead and settlement that portrays the life of one family life from the 1830s to the 1980s.

Remick Country Doctor Museum & Farm

Remick Country Doctor Museum & Farm provides a glimpse into the important contributions once made by country doctors, as well as New Hampshire’s agricultural and rural past.

Seabrook’s Science & Nature Center

The Seabrook Science & Nature Center is a popular destination for schools, civic groups, and anyone who is interested in learning about nuclear energy and the thriving ecosystem that surrounds the NextEra Energy Seabrook Station plant.
